What companies run services between Lorgues, France and Grasse, France?

There is no direct connection from Lorgues to Grasse. However, you can take the line 13 bus to Gare SNCF, walk to Les Arcs-Draguignan, take the train to Cannes, then take the train to Grasse.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Pkg Jean Moulin / Cité scolaire to Le Sud via Gare SNCF, Les Arcs-Draguignan, Cannes, and Gare SNCF Cannes in around 1h 54m.
